Output 43a3b721f14014cd6aeab9487cfc2a052c6a859d47121e165553e8453f72193a:8

value
158055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67b333e223abe908081aedfaddde2f4918411931 OP_EQUAL
address
3B9LCXEPi3bAbTvbkJvPaDFmib6wbNWiFF
transaction
43a3b721f14014cd6aeab9487cfc2a052c6a859d47121e165553e8453f72193a
spent
true